Real-Time Operating Systems

Real-Time Operating Systems (RTOS) involve managing hardware resources and running applications with precise timing requirements. This skill requires knowledge of scheduling algorithms, system architecture, and real-time programming. Engineers design RTOS for embedded systems, robotics, and industrial automation. Effective RTOS ensures system responsiveness, stability, and real-time performance.
